5.3 Configuration of the DIP switches f Remove the casing cover.
f ConfiguretheDIPswitches.
3
2
5
1
4
6
Illust. 4: DIP switches
ON OFF
(1) Valve anti-blocking functionON
Valve anti-blocking function OFF
Ifinstallationconditionsallow,thevalvean-ti-blocking function can be activated during commissioning.
Thevalveanti-blockingfunctionwillpreventsticking of the stem if the valve is not activated overalongerperiod,e.g.duringthesummerbreak of heating systems.
Ifthevalveanti-blockingfunctionisactivated,thestemwillbemovedforafewseconds,ifnostrokeliftiscarriedoutwithin10days.
It is not possible to use the valve anti-blocking function during3pointcontrol!
Installation Electromotive actuator 24 V
8 115801283-V01.01.2020
(2) 2....10 V DC 0.....10 V DC
Control range of the steady control signal.
(3) Settingofthetraveldirectionwithacontrolvolt-age of 10 V DC
Travel direction and position feedback 100...0 %
Travel direction and po-sition feedback 0....100 %
(4) Equal percentage characteristic line
Linear characteristic line
(5) Free
(6)
Whenswitchingswitch6,thestoreddataforvalveadaptationwillbedeletedandanewini-tialisationrunwillbetriggered.
Duringoperation,aninitialisationrunwillbetriggeredautomaticallyevery7days,ifnoupperorlowerstrokepositionisapproachedduringthis period.
TheLEDwillflashgreenduringinitialisation.

6.3 Manual setting
NOTICEDamage to the actuator due to manual po-sitioning of the stem beyond the defined rangeThe actuator can be damaged and its func-tion be impaired during manual setting.
f Onlymovetheadjustmentstemwithlittleforce.
f Turn the adjustment stem back by half a turn as soon as you feel a resistance in theupperorlowerstrokeposition.
NOTICEDamage to the actuator due to manual setting during electrical operationThe actuator can be damaged and its func-tionbeimpairedwhenusingthemanualsetting during electrical operation of the actuator.
f Completely disconnect the actuator from thepowersupplybeforeusingthemanualsetting.
1. Completelydisconnecttheactuatorfromthepowersupply.
2. Open the cover for manual setting (adjustment stem) (see position 2 in Illust. 9).
3. Move the actuator into the desired stroke position using a 4 mm Allen key.
The actuator has to be initiated after manual setting.
Aninitialisationrunwillbetrigged:
- WhenswitchingDIPswitch6 (see Illust. 4).
- If a valve end position is approached dur-ing operation.
- After 7 days at the latest.

8. Removal
1
2
Illust. 9: Stroke position indicator and valve stem cover
(1) Stroke position indicator of the actuator
(2) Cover for manual setting (adjustment stem)
CAUTION
Risk of burns due to hot componentsAnunprotectedcontactwithhotcomponentsmay lead to burns.
f Allowtheproducttocooldownbeforeworkingonit.
NOTICEIt may not be possible to unscrew the col-lar nut by handInsomecircumstances,theactuatorclosesthevalvewiththemaximumactuatingpowerof500N.Inthiscase,thecollarnutcannolongerbeunscrewedbyhand.
f Do not use pliers or similar to loosen the collarnut!
f Use the manual setting option.
1. Make sure that no differential pressure is applied to the valve body.
2. Completelydisconnecttheactuatorfromthepowersupply.
3. Check the stroke position of the actuator.
4. If the actuator is not in the upper to medium stroke position,movetheactuatorintothemediumstrokepositionwiththehelpofthemanualsetting(seesection 6.3).
5. Loosen the collar nut.
6. Pressthepushbuttontoreleasethelatchedvalvestem until stop and keep it pressed.
7. Remove the actuator from the valve.
Also remove the adapter set if you do not re-quire it any longer for this valve.
9. Reinstallation
Theactuatormustnotbeinthelowerstrokeposition for correct installation.
1. Beforereinstallation,movetheactuatortoanuppertomediumstrokepositionwiththehelpofacontrolsignal or the manual setting (see section 6.3).
2. Install the actuator as described in section 5.
3. Puttheactuatorintooperationasdescribedinsection 5.2 .
4. TriggeraninitialisationrunbyswitchingDIPswitch6 (see Illust. 4).
Z The actuator is ready for operation.
